
Scones with Ricotta and Sun-Dried Tomatoes
Savory scones enriched with ricotta, sautéed onion, sun-dried tomatoes and dried herbs.
🍳 Cook: 25 min🍽️ Makes 6
Ingredients
| 2 tbsp | 30 ml | olive oil |
| 1/2 head | onion | |
| 375 g | flour | |
| 2 tsp | 10 ml | baking powder |
| 1 pinch | salt | |
| 125 g | curd cheese or ricotta | |
| 1 tbsp | 15 ml | dried basil |
| 1 tbsp | 15 ml | dried oregano |
| 50 g | sun-dried tomatoes, finely chopped | |
| 250 ml | milk | |
| 1 | egg yolk + 1 tbsp milk (for brushing) |
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 200°C.
- Heat the olive oil in a pan.
- Add the finely chopped onion and sauté until softened.
- In a large bowl sift the flour, baking powder and salt.
- Stir the mixture with a fork.
- Add the onion, ricotta, herbs and tomatoes, stirring with a fork after each addition.
- Gradually pour in the milk, stirring with a fork until you get a soft dough.
- Transfer onto a floured surface and quickly knead a little more.
- Shape the dough into a ball, then roll it out into a round 2.5 cm thick.
- Cut into 6 pieces and arrange them in an ovenproof tray.
- Brush with the egg yolk beaten with water.
- Bake the scones with ricotta and sun-dried tomatoes for 25 minutes.
